ধ্যাত এর ইংরেজি অর্থ

ধ্যাত : (p. 545) dhyāta meditated upon; recollected; remembered. ধ্যাতব্য a. deserving or fit to be meditated upon or recollected or remembered. ধ্যাতা a. & n. one who meditates or recollects or remembers. 40)
